The West Did Not Achieve Its Goals: Putin Shares Details

The West sought to transfer the problems of the past to the present and aimed to corner Russia, but they did not achieve their goals. They were extensively prepared for an economic war, said Russian President Vladimir Putin, as reported by RIA Novosti.

He noted that in the early 1990s and into the 2000s, Western countries encouraged international terrorists and bandits in the North Caucasus. “They exploited our past issues, genuinely problematic questions, the injustices of the past against entire nations, including the peoples of the Caucasus. But they did this not to make us better but to transfer the problems of the past into our present, to encourage separatist sentiments in our country, to divide and destroy it, and ultimately to push us into a so-called corner,” Putin stated.

According to him, many have attempted to act in this way towards Russia throughout history.
